Bickleigh Castle, Devon where my grandpa lived in the 1960s and 70s. The Beatles looked round and were interested in buying it but decided it was too small!
I couldn’t look round as it is now a hotel but would like to stay there one day.
The cottages behind the wall where my mother and aunt used to stay.
It is situated in an area of outstanding natural beauty. The castle looks really lovely with its own 6th century chapel, moat and gardens. I have been recommended by friends who stayed here recently to stay in the bridal suite if you are interested to see the main house, hall etc. and they said the family who live here are very nice and welcoming.
A perfect place to stay on the long drive down to Cornwall!

David Hockney exhibition at the Royal Academy of Art, London showing landscape paintings, ipad prints and videos of Yorkshire and a few of California. AMAZING! Following the tradition of Gainsborough but in his unique way.
